Chorok Pathar Population - Saraikela Kharsawan, Jharkhand

Chorok Pathar is a medium size village located in Saraikela Block of Saraikela Kharsawan district, Jharkhand with total 93 families residing. The Chorok Pathar village has population of 494 of which 235 are males while 259 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Chorok Pathar village population of children with age 0-6 is 82 which makes up 16.60 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Chorok Pathar village is 1102 which is higher than Jharkhand state average of 948. Child Sex Ratio for the Chorok Pathar as per census is 1563, higher than Jharkhand average of 948.

Chorok Pathar village has lower literacy rate compared to Jharkhand. In 2011, literacy rate of Chorok Pathar village was 56.80 % compared to 66.41 % of Jharkhand. In Chorok Pathar Male literacy stands at 72.41 % while female literacy rate was 41.63 %.

Caste Factor

In Chorok Pathar village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 99.80 % of total population in Chorok Pathar village. There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) in Chorok Pathar village of Saraikela Kharsawan.

Work Profile

In Chorok Pathar village out of total population, 279 were engaged in work activities. 2.51 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 97.49 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months.
